How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Flagtown?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Flagtown Studio Apartments | $2,145 | $1,750 | $2,300 |
Flagtown 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,473 | $1,475 | $5,324 |
Flagtown 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,021 | $1,445 | $4,058 |
Flagtown 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,672 | $1,670 | $4,895 |
Flagtown 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,757 | $4,595 | $4,845 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Flagtown Apartments with Hardwood Floors
How much is the average rent for Flagtown Apartments with Hardwood Floors?
The average rent for a Apartment in Flagtown with Hardwood Floors is $2,609.
What is the largest Flagtown Apartment for rent with Hardwood Floors?
Today's Apartment with Hardwood Floors and the most square footage in Flagtown is a 1,560 square feet unit starting from $2,270 at Avalon Somerville Station.
What is the average size for Flagtown Apartments for rent with Hardwood Floors?
The average size for a rental with Hardwood Floors in Flagtown is currently at 707 sq ft.
